Onboarding note for reviewers: the Averlane validator plugin system loads third-party checks through a manifest-declared entry point. Review each plugin for deterministic output, no network calls, and bounded memory — the loader enforces none of this yet. Signed plugins skip the warning banner, so signing is the sensitive step. The signing keystore's recovery passphrase, needed to approve your first plugin, appears directly below.

recovery phrase for bagaf-fawep: belion-novath-novys-briir

Welcome to the Quillpress team! Quillpress is our PDF invoice renderer — it takes billing data from Ledgerbird and spits out nicely typeset invoices for Marrowgate Supply's clients. Setup is pretty painless: clone the repo, run the bootstrap script, and grab a coffee while fonts download. The renderer talks to the Ledgerbird API, so your local .env needs a signing credential before anything will render. Ask Priya on the platform team to mint you one, then add the following line to your .env:

vault entry, tagag-yawif: LEDGER_TOKEN29=5a4db0ecbd0f81da7b31b66f57991

# Service Accounts: String Extraction

The `extract-i18n` script pulls translatable strings from all Bramblewick repos and pushes them to the Glossa service. It runs under the `i18n-extractor` service account. Do not run it under your personal account; Glossa rate-limits individual users aggressively. The account has write access to the staging catalog only. Set the token in your shell before invoking the script. The current staging token is below.

API key for kahap-kafog: zpat15_6qzxZ7YR8aDwjmp

Your plugin must now declare its comparison scope (channel set, currency handling, and staleness tolerance) explicitly in the manifest rather than inheriting defaults from the host. Before proceeding, confirm your plugin targets SDK 3.1 or later, since earlier SDKs silently ignore these fields. Once confirmed, copy the following configuration values into your manifest, adjusting only the channel identifiers.

config for hawip-bahop:
[fendor]
host = fendor.paliqworks.corp
user = fendor_svc
database = fendor_prod